## Test Patterns

### Unit Test Structure

```typescript
describe("AuthService", () => {
  describe("login", () => {
    it("should return token for valid credentials", async () => {
      // Arrange
      const credentials = { email: "test@test.com", password: "pass123" };

      // Act
      const result = await authService.login(credentials);

      // Assert
      expect(result.token).toBeDefined();
    });

    it("should throw for invalid password", async () => {
      // Arrange
      const credentials = { email: "test@test.com", password: "wrong" };

      // Act & Assert
      await expect(authService.login(credentials)).rejects.toThrow(
        "Invalid credentials",
      );
    });
  });
});
```

## Key Principles

- **Test behavior not implementation**
- **One assertion per test** (when practical)
- **Descriptive test names**
- **Arrange-Act-Assert pattern**
- **Mock external dependencies**
